<\/strong><\/h2>\n<p>Al hilo de los trabajos existentes en la bibliograf\u00eda sobre el empleo conjunto de microemulsiones y catalizadores de transferencia de fase en reacciones erg\u00e1nicas, en esta tesis doctoral se recoge un estudio de la acci\u00f3n simult\u00e1nea de microemulsiones agua en aceite y glimas sobre reacciones de amin\u00f3lisis.La elecci\u00f3n de la reacci\u00f3n de amin\u00f3lisis como sonda qu\u00edmica se debe a que este proceso ha sido estudiado congran profusi\u00f3n en diversos medios de reacci\u00f3n, as\u00ed como su cat\u00e1lisis por especies tales como \u00e9teres corona o glimas.  los resultados alcanzados al estudiar la main\u00f3lisis del p-nitrofenil acetato en microemulsiones de aot, nos han permitido encontrar dos tipos de comportamiento bien diferenciados:la constante de velocidad de amin\u00f3lisis en la microgota acuosa aumenta al disminuir w,mientras que la constate de velocidad en la interfase aumenta al aumentar w,esta diferencia de comportamiento va a ser consecuencia de las distintas propiedades del agua de la microgota acuosa e interfacial, y de su distinta capacidad de solvataci\u00f3n de los reactivos y estados de transici\u00f3n de la reacci\u00f3n.  por otro lado,el estudio de la amin\u00f3lisis del p-nitrofenil caprto , nos ha permitido analizar de forma cuantitativa la influencia conjunta de microemulsiones y catalizadores de transferencia de fase sobre esta reacci\u00f3n,as\u00ed como extraer conclusiones sobre el mecanismo de estos procesos  y las propiedades del medio continuo de la microemulsi\u00f3n.<\/p>\n<p>&nbsp;<\/p>\n<h3>Datos acad\u00e9micos de la tesis doctoral \u00ab<strong>Acci\u00f3n sumult\u00e1nea de microemulsiones y catalizadores de transferencia de fase sobre
